β¦ Synopsis
We apply the Hamilton-Jacobi method to the Chiral Schwinger model in the case of regularization ambiguity a = 1. We show that one can obtain the integrable set of equation of motion and the action function by using the integrability conditions of total differential equations and without any need to introduce unphysical auxiliary fields. The path integral for this model is obtained by using the canonical path integral method.
